随着移动互联网的快速发展,用户对应用的互动性要求越来越高。如何让应用更具互动性,成为开发者关注的焦点。本文将为您介绍实时消息SDK,它将助力您的应用实现实时、高效、个性化的互动体验。

一、实时消息SDK简介

实时消息SDK(Real-time Messaging SDK)是一种基于互联网协议的数据传输工具,它可以将消息实时传输到用户的设备上。通过集成实时消息SDK,开发者可以实现以下功能:

  1. 实时通信:用户可以实时接收和发送消息,如文字、图片、语音等,实现即时沟通。

  2. 群组互动:支持创建多个群组,方便用户进行集体交流。

  3. 在线状态:显示用户在线、离线、忙碌等状态,让沟通更加顺畅。

  4. 个性化推送:根据用户兴趣和需求,实现个性化消息推送。

  5. 高效稳定:采用先进的网络优化技术,确保消息传输的实时性和稳定性。

二、实时消息SDK的优势

  1. 提高应用互动性:实时消息SDK可以满足用户对即时沟通的需求,提高应用互动性,增强用户粘性。

  2. 降低开发成本:实时消息SDK提供了丰富的API接口,开发者无需从头开发,即可实现实时通信功能。

  3. 提高用户体验:实时消息SDK支持多种消息类型,满足用户多样化的沟通需求,提升用户体验。

  4. 灵活扩展:实时消息SDK支持多种平台和语言,方便开发者进行二次开发,满足不同场景的需求。

  5. 稳定可靠:实时消息SDK采用先进的网络优化技术,确保消息传输的实时性和稳定性,降低应用崩溃风险。

三、实时消息SDK的应用场景

  1. 社交应用:如微信、QQ等,实现好友间的实时沟通。

  2. 在线教育:如猿辅导、作业帮等,实现师生、同学间的实时互动。

  3. 企业通讯:如钉钉、企业微信等,实现企业内部的高效沟通。

  4. 在线游戏:如王者荣耀、和平精英等,实现游戏内实时语音、文字沟通。

  5. O2O平台:如美团、饿了么等,实现商家与用户间的实时沟通。

四、如何选择合适的实时消息SDK

  1. 技术实力:选择具备丰富经验和强大技术实力的实时消息SDK提供商。

  2. 生态支持:关注SDK的生态支持,如API接口、文档、技术支持等。

  3. 成本效益:综合考虑SDK的性价比,选择符合预算的产品。

  4. 安全性:确保SDK的安全性,防止用户隐私泄露。

  5. 扩展性:考虑SDK的扩展性,满足未来业务发展的需求。

总之,实时消息SDK是提升应用互动性的关键工具。通过集成实时消息SDK,开发者可以实现实时、高效、个性化的互动体验,提高用户粘性,助力应用在竞争激烈的市场中脱颖而出。在选择实时消息SDK时,要从多个方面进行综合考虑,以确保应用的成功。